Twin Cities Rosemalers

The art of Rosemaling will not be dying out anytime soon in the USA, Minnesota, or the City of Richfield and Minneapolis because about twenty or more students of the art meet weekly three sessions of the year through Richfield Community Education and create heirlooms for themselves and customers. When summer comes around, the group paints in Minnehaha Park on Wednesday mornings to enjoy painting, each other's company, and the wonderful outdoors!

All Things Lefse

It started with my books. But as much as people wanted to read about lefse and lutefisk, they also have an abiding passion for making and eating it. So I teach lefse classes, make and sell lefse (only fresh), and I make and sell All Things Lefse. All Things Lefse is a group of all products related to making lefse. Heirloom lefse rolling pins, turning sticks, and lefse serving platters made by members of the Minnesota Woodturners Association. Beautiful vintage lefse mixing bowls created by potter Ryan Ball. Handmade and colorful lefse cozies and countertop protectors as well as Keep On Rolling aprons. Lefse hoodies, lefse earrings (yes, made of real lefse), lefse puzzles, and lutefisk lip balm. Big lefse rolling boards with the inventive blue board fitted cover, and two kinds of lefse grills. Add in lutefisk greeting cards, the musical score to an original lefse song, and compression socks for those all day lefse fests and you've got All Things Lefse.

SONS OF NORWAY

The Sons of Norway’s goal, since its founding in 1895, is to preserve and promote Norwegian heritage and strengthen the ties between North America and Norway. The lodges often offer monthly speakers on heritage, culture, genealogy, Christmas events, celebrate Norwegian May 17th, friendship for a lifetime, newsletters, music, youth scholarships and more. Viking drinking horns were a token given by the Valkyrie to welcome fallen warriors into Valhalla. This means that only the greatest, the bravest, the truest warriors who had fallen in valiant combat received a drinking horn to bring with them into Odin’s hall, where they would feast and fight, and die, and be resurrected to feast again every night, for all eternity. They have become a modern icon of a bygone era and no matter who you are or where you come from, the drinking horn is easily recognized as the symbol the Vikings and of their unique culture.

Hovden Wear

Clothing for today's lifestyle inspired by traditional work clothes, such as ‘The Hovden Shirt’ a 150 year old Scandinavian work shirt, the Busserull. This garment was commonly worn by workers and farmers and was called 'busserull' in Norwegian and 'arbestskjorta' in Swedish and Danish.   

Handmade by craftsmen in Europe and the U.S., our high-quality garments use 100% natural fabrics and sustainable production methods, just like our ancestors did 150 years ago.

Fleming Peterson & Co.

Growing up in Denmark, I was surrounded by family members who were master craftsmen. The creative potential and natural beauty of wood motivated me to forge my own path in mastering the art of carpentry. In 1999, a unique opportunity came my way when the Danish furniture company I worked for had an opening in the United States. I moved to the Midwest and after meeting my wife in 2001, settled in Minnesota.  I made cutting boards and serving boards as gifts for my family and friends, eventually starting my own business in 2009.  All the wood used is purchased in Minnesota. I handcraft each item using combinations of Maple, Cherry, Walnut, Ash, Oak, Padauk and Purpleheart.
